A Espresso Watch report hyperlinks the “huge deforestation” in Brazil to espresso farming, and consultants warn that buyers may quickly really feel the impact as provides tighten and costs rise.
The nation has misplaced greater than 11 million hectares of forest between 2001 and 2023 — an space roughly the dimensions of Honduras.

Espresso is a significant contributor to world deforestation, and Brazil, which exports one-third of the world’s provide, is central to that development.
“Brazil must reverse course urgently as a result of this deforestation is not only a carbon and biodiversity catastrophe — it is also killing rains and resulting in crop failures. Rains are failing the place espresso expands on the expense of forests. In consequence, local weather shocks are hitting wallets. Brazil’s espresso future is on the road,” defined Espresso Watch director Etelle Higonnet.
Per Our World in Information, 5 million hectares of forest are misplaced yearly. Agriculture, which entails clearing forests for crops, roughly drives three-quarters of world forest loss.
In a examine revealed in World Environmental Change, Brazil and Indonesia accounted for 40% of the world’s complete lack of tropical forests.
Why is the hyperlink between espresso and deforestation in Brazil regarding?
For customers, the most important concern is price. Deforestation and rising world temperatures disrupt rainfall patterns and dry out soil, affecting espresso yield and driving up espresso costs.
Whereas excessive climate patterns have all the time existed, human actions have intensified them, making occasions like droughts in coffee-growing areas extra frequent and extreme.
Drought could cause espresso crops to lose leaves and kill the shade timber that shield them, NPR reported. In the meantime, in accordance to The New York Instances, in 2024, the extraordinary drought in Brazil led to espresso shortages, which triggered world costs to skyrocket.
Growers additionally typically plant espresso in massive monocultures, which reduces biodiversity and places stress on pollinators and soil techniques. These adjustments ripple via meals techniques and have an effect on each availability and price.
Espresso rising and processing additionally use an enormous quantity of water and rely closely on agrochemicals that have an effect on the well being of farmers, customers, and the pollinators that assist espresso thrive.
What’s being achieved in regards to the deforestation in Brazil?
The European Union adopted the Regulation on Deforestation-free Merchandise, which requires companies that market their merchandise within the EU to show that these items do not come from or have not contributed to deforested lands.
In accordance to the BBC, deforestation in Brazil declined below President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va, who made ending forest loss a key purpose.
